what a beautiful dress and thanks for taking it slow. I have learned a lot. Question about your hand basting after you do that where are you sewing the permitted stitches are they right on top of the basting stitch or very close to them? Thanks gain. And I am looking forward to more sew-along
@thedocishaute3 ай бұрын
Thank you! When I hand baste I try to baste within the seam allowance. So if the seam allowance is 5/8” I may baste at 1/2” just to hold the fabric in place until I can permanently stitch. If I end up stitching over my basting it’s so loose that I can still easily remove the basting. This is also why I use a different color thread.
